Provenance

Liatowitsch Gallery, Basel 
Robert von Hirsch (acquired from the above in 1968)
Thence by descent

Exhibited

London, Annely Juda Fine Art; Paris, Galerie Jean Chauvelin; Milan, Galleria Milano & Basel, Galerie Liatowitsch, The Non-Objective World 1924-1939, 1972, no. 40

Condition

Executed on cream colored card. Some pigment shrinkage throughout the light blue and white pigments of the circular form towards upper right. A small area of pigment loss in the lighter black top portion of the black semicircle at center right and a 1-2 centimeter mat stain around the perimeter of the card, otherwise fine. This work is in generally very good condition.
